blob: 4a5d19c873b572c15a4e291d40db02ef4622f3e1 [file] [log] [blame]
Hyunsun Moon05400872017-02-07 17:11:25 +09001COMPILE_DEPS = [
2 '//lib:CORE_DEPS',
Ray Milkey446f4462017-08-17 15:36:01 -07003 '//lib:JACKSON',
4 '//lib:KRYO',
Hyunsun Moon05400872017-02-07 17:11:25 +09005 '//core/store/serializers:onos-core-serializers',
6 '//lib:org.apache.karaf.shell.console',
7 '//lib:javax.ws.rs-api',
8 '//utils/rest:onlab-rest',
9 '//cli:onos-cli',
sanghof8164112017-07-14 14:33:16 +090010 '//apps/openstacknode/api:onos-apps-openstacknode-api',
Hyunsun Moon44aac662017-02-18 02:07:01 +090011 '//lib:openstack4j-core',
Ray Milkeyf80bbb22016-03-11 10:16:22 -080012]
13
Hyunsun Moonc7eb0d02017-03-27 18:13:00 +090014TEST_DEPS = [
15 '//lib:TEST_ADAPTERS',
16 '//core/api:onos-api-tests',
17 '//core/common:onos-core-common-tests',
18]
19
Hyunsun Moon05400872017-02-07 17:11:25 +090020osgi_jar_with_tests (
21 deps = COMPILE_DEPS,
Hyunsun Moonc7eb0d02017-03-27 18:13:00 +090022 test_deps = TEST_DEPS,
Hyunsun Moon05400872017-02-07 17:11:25 +090023 web_context = '/onos/openstacknetworking',
Thomas Vachuskab0029682017-08-23 17:55:53 -070024 api_title = 'OpenStack Networking API',
Hyunsun Moon05400872017-02-07 17:11:25 +090025 api_version = '1.0',
Thomas Vachuskab0029682017-08-23 17:55:53 -070026 api_description = 'REST API for OpenStack Networking',
Hyunsun Moon05400872017-02-07 17:11:25 +090027 api_package = 'org.onosproject.openstacknetworking.web',
28)
29
Ray Milkeya5ff8a72016-04-19 09:43:45 -070030onos_app (
Hyunsun Moon05400872017-02-07 17:11:25 +090031 app_name = 'org.onosproject.openstacknetworking',
Thomas Vachuskab0029682017-08-23 17:55:53 -070032 title = 'OpenStack Networking',
Ray Milkeya5ff8a72016-04-19 09:43:45 -070033 category = 'Utility',
34 url = 'http://onosproject.org',
Hyunsun Moon05400872017-02-07 17:11:25 +090035 description = 'OpenStack Networking application.',
36 required_apps = [
daniel parke49eb382017-04-05 16:48:28 +090037 'org.onosproject.openstacknode'
Hyunsun Moon05400872017-02-07 17:11:25 +090038 ]
Ray Milkeyf80bbb22016-03-11 10:16:22 -080039)